Vato

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A Hispanic youth; a guy; a dude.

    "Say sergeant, my primo from Osten is over there. A real crazy vato, man."

Etymology

From Spanish vato, ultimately from chivato. Term is mostly used by people from northwest Mexico (Sinaloa, Sonora, Chihuahua, Baja California).
